Before Shower: Benefits and Drawbacks

Benefits:

  • Prevents dryness: Applying hair oil before showering creates a protective layer that shields the hair from the drying effects of hot water and harsh shampoos.
  • Enhances penetration: The steam from the shower allows the oil to penetrate the hair shaft more effectively, delivering deep nourishment.
  • Reduces tangles: The lubricating properties of oil help to detangle hair, making it easier to comb or brush after washing.

Drawbacks:

  • Can weigh down hair: If too much oil is applied, it can weigh down the hair, making it appear greasy and flat.
  • Difficult to rinse out: Some hair oils can be difficult to rinse out completely, leaving a residue that can attract dirt and build-up.

After Shower: Benefits and Drawbacks

Benefits:

  • Seals in moisture: Applying hair oil after showering helps to seal in the moisture that was absorbed during washing, preventing dryness and frizz.
  • Protects from heat damage: Oil acts as a heat protectant, shielding the hair from the damaging effects of blow-drying, straightening, or curling.
  • Adds shine and softness: Hair oil adds a glossy finish to the hair, making it look healthy and radiant.

Drawbacks:

  • Can be less effective: The hair shaft is less porous after showering, which may reduce the penetration of the oil.
  • May not prevent dryness: If the hair is not sufficiently moisturized before showering, applying oil afterwards may not fully address dryness.

Best Time to Apply Hair Oil Based on Hair Type

  • Fine hair: Apply hair oil after showering to avoid weighing it down.
  • Thick hair: Apply hair oil either before or after showering, depending on the level of nourishment needed.
  • Dry hair: Apply hair oil before showering to prevent dryness and enhance penetration.
  • Oily hair: Apply hair oil sparingly after showering to avoid further greasiness.

How to Apply Hair Oil

1. Choose the right oil: Select an oil that is suitable for your hair type and desired results.
2. Warm the oil: Warm the oil slightly by rubbing it between your palms to enhance penetration.
3. Apply to mid-lengths and ends: Avoid applying oil to the roots, as this can make hair appear greasy.
4. Use a wide-tooth comb: Use a wide-tooth comb to distribute the oil evenly through your hair.
5. Leave in or rinse out: Depending on the oil and your desired results, you can leave it in for a few hours or rinse it out after showering.

How Often to Use Hair Oil

The frequency of hair oil application depends on your hair type and needs:

  • Fine hair: 1-2 times per week
  • Thick hair: 2-3 times per week
  • Dry hair: Daily or every other day
  • Oily hair: 1-2 times per month

Tips for Using Hair Oil

  • Start with a small amount: Apply a small amount of oil initially and gradually increase as needed.
  • Avoid over-applying: Too much oil can weigh down hair and make it appear greasy.
  • Experiment with different oils: Explore different hair oils to find the one that works best for your hair type.
  • Use as a pre-shampoo treatment: Apply hair oil before shampooing to nourish and protect your hair from harsh cleansers.

Q1. What type of hair oil should I use?

A1. Choose hair oil based on your hair type and desired results. For dry hair, consider argan oil, coconut oil, or almond oil. For fine hair, try jojoba oil or grapeseed oil. For oily hair, opt for tea tree oil or rosemary oil.

Q2. How long should I leave hair oil in?

A2. The duration depends on the oil and your hair type. For a deep treatment, leave it in overnight. For a quick fix, apply it for 30 minutes to an hour before washing.

Q3. Can I use hair oil as a leave-in treatment?

A3. Yes, you can use hair oil as a leave-in treatment. Apply a small amount to damp or dry hair, focusing on the mid-lengths and ends.
